Slovenia - Export of Alloy Steel Wire
Since 2014, Slovenia Export of Alloy Steel Wire was up 8.6% year on year. With €7,310,421 in 2019, the country was ranked number 12 among other countries in Export of Alloy Steel Wire. Slovenia is overtaken by Spain, which was number 11 at €12,528,626.13 and is followed by Lithuania at €1,557,100. Germany lead the ranking with €139,619,485.04 in 2019, that is +4.5% versus 2018. Italy, Czechia and Austria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bulgaria recorded the best 5 years average growth at +52.9% per year, while Portugal was the worst growing country at -28.5% per year.
